UPVC windows are easy to maintain

UPVC windows are very low maintenance and are very sturdy. They have properties that are resistant to UV light, and chemical exposure. They are also energy efficient and are very affordable. They are also very easy to clean.

You can clean your uPVC windows using a damp cloth. You can use a mild soap every week or once. This will be enough to get rid of the majority of the dirt.

To clean the internal glass it is recommended to use a non-smear cleaner. Spray the cleaner onto the inner glass and then wipe it clean using an absorbent cloth.

It is also recommended to lubricate the hinges and locking mechanism. This will help to reduce the stiffness of the mechanism and ensure that the mechanism functions correctly. This is recommended to be done every 2 to 3 months.

It is also possible to clean uPVC window frames using soapy water. Avoid using detergents with roughness. These detergents could scratch off the plastic frame. The silicone seals should be removed from the interior of the window frame.

A professional should be used to clean your windows. A professional window cleaner will recommend safe solvents to clean uPVC windows.

Window blinds can be used to shield your uPVC windows from ultraviolet light. These will protect your uPVC windows from being damaged by airborne pollutants.

Sash jammer window locks are an excellent addition to your home's security overall

A sash jammer can be a fantastic method of increasing your home's security. They're not only affordable and simple to install.

A Sash jammer is an item that is attached to the sash on your windows. It stops the window's opening. The majority are available at an affordable cost, and can deter burglars from entering your home.

Whether you have a single-hung window or a double-hung one, you can put in an sash-jammer. A sash-jammer is required for windows with smaller sizes. It is likely that you will need two windows for a larger window.

Sash jammers are typically attached to the windows sash and work by locking when the window is closed. They're simple to install and are available in a variety of colors. Most locksmiths sell sash jammers, but you can also purchase them from the internet.

First, take out any fasteners you have in your window and install an sash-jammer. You'll also require a drill. The drill's ends need to be the same size and shape as the sash holes for locking. You can draw with a pencil the holes, then screw the drill's end into the hole.

Once you have drilled the holes, you'll be in a position to replace your old sash window fasteners by newer ones. Before installing the new lock, make sure your window is closed.
